How Does It Work:

Imagine you owe money to different people, like for school fees, a car, or a credit card. Debt counseling starts when you reach out to a qualified debt counselor. They will listen to your money troubles, just like you’d talk to a dentist about a toothache.

The counselor will look at all your money stuff, like how much you owe and what you earn. Then, they make a special plan just for you. This plan might include lowering your monthly payments and even freezing the interest on your debts. It’s like a magic spell to make your money situation better!

Important Things to Know:

  • Debt counseling is a legal process in South Africa, which means it follows strict rules and laws. So, you’re in safe hands.
  • It’s not a way to get more money for free. You still have to pay back what you owe, but it becomes more manageable.
  • Debt counseling is private. Your money matters stay between you, your counselor, and the people you owe money to.
